Sinn Fein's Pearse McGeough
He said he was “feeling great but tired at the moment,” adding, it’s been a long two days and it’s been a long three or four months with constant work.”
“It’s my fifth term as a councillor and I’m delighted, I have to pay tribute to the candidates and my running mates, Kitty Colbert who has been fantastic and Phyllis Murphy who did her bit as well.
“I also want to thank the team who were around me, a small core team, who worked anytime I asked them to work and it’s just been a great experience.
Asked why he felt he had been elected to an impressive fifth term he said: “I suppose in my twenty years of being a councillor I’ve consistently covered my area so I’ve a fair good knowledge of all the issues that are about in the mid-Louth area.
On Sinn Fein's performance in Louth, he said: “Well obviously it could have been better, but [as regards] outside of the county I’ve been cocooned in this building for the last two days, so I have nothing really else to say, I’ve no knowledge of what’s going on outside.”
